Sons (1989)




Synopsis

Distressed at their father's imminent demise, his three sons decide to try and make his last wish come true while he is yet alive. Though he is disabled by a stroke and unable to communicate, his roommate in the Veteran's hospital knows that he has wanted to go back to Normandy since he was there during World War Two. It seems that he had a girlfriend there at the time, and would like to see her again. One of the brothers, Mikey (William Forsythe), spearheads the idea of a reunion, while brother Fred (Robert Miranda) comes up with the money. Despite their fairly constant bickering, usually patched over by the youngest brother, Ritchie (D. B. Sweeney), they clearly care for one another. Landing in Paris, they experience an unlikely side of the City of Lights - its Arab bars and transvestite clubs. Their father's reunion with his old lady love is something of an anticlimax, but along the way, Mikey has made his own French connection, and it looks like he will be staying behind.
